Oracle创建表空间「建议收藏」

Oracle创建表空间「建议收藏」临时表空间和表空间的区别,不想理解可略过表空间此空间是用来进行数据存储的(表、function、存储过程等),所以是实际物理存储区域。临时表空间主要用途是在数据库进行排序运算[如创建索引、or

大家好,又见面了,我是你们的朋友全栈君。

临时表空间和表空间的区别,不想理解可略过

表空间

此空间是用来进行数据存储的(表、function、存储过程等),所以是实际物理存储区域。

临时表空间

主要用途是在数据库进行排序运算[如创建索引、order by及group by、distinct、union/intersect/minus/、sort-merge及join、analyze命令]、管理索引[如创建索 引、IMP进行数据导入]、访问视图等操作时提供临时的运算空间,当运算完成之后系统会自动清理。

创建表空间

第一步:创建临时表空间

此步创建的是临时表空间,可以多个数据公用一个临时表空间,注意创建的大小即可,名称随意。

-- 创建表空间
create temporary tablespace user_temp
-- 数据存放的位置
tempfile 'D:\oracle\oradata\ORCL\user_temp.dbf'
-- 初始空间50M
size 50m
-- 每次扩大50M
autoextend on next 50m 
-- 最大可以扩大到 20280M 如果想扩大至无限:unlimited 
maxsize 20480m
extent management local;

第二步:创建数据表空间

此步注意数据表空间的名称最好与导出的备份文件所用的表空间名称一致,不一致容易报错!

-- 创建名为"TEST_DATA"表空间
CREATE TABLESPACE TEST_DATA NOLOGGING
-- 数据存放的位置
DATAFILE 'D:\oracle\oradata\ORCL\test_data.dbf' 
-- 初始空间50M
size 50M
-- 每次扩大50M
AUTOEXTEND ON next 50M
-- 最大可以扩大到 20280M 如果想扩大至无限:unlimited 
maxsize 20480M
extent management local;

第三步:创建用户并指定表空间

CREATE USER 用户名 IDENTIFIED BY 用户密码
PROFILE DEFAULT
DEFAULT TABLESPACE 表空间
ACCOUNT UNLOCK;

第四步:给用户授权

GRANT connect,resource,dba TO 用户名;
grant create session TO 用户名;
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/154215.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 网络基础知识–IP地址[通俗易懂]

    网络基础知识–IP地址[通俗易懂]IP地址分类|子网掩码|子网划分

    2022年8月12日
    4
  • JAVA常见数据结构

    JAVA常见数据结构常见的的数据结构数据存储的常⽤结构有:栈、队列、数组、链表和红⿊树。栈栈:stack,⼜称堆栈,它是运算受限的线性表,其限制是仅允许在标的⼀端进⾏插⼊和删除操作,不允许在其他任何位置进⾏添加、查找、删除等操作。简单的说:采⽤该结构的集合,对元素的存取有如下的特点1.先进后出(即,存进去的元素,要在后它后⾯的元素依次取出后,才能取出该元素)。例如,⼦弹压进弹夹,先压进去的⼦弹在下⾯,后压进去的⼦弹在上⾯,当开枪时,先弹出上⾯的⼦弹,然后才能弹出下⾯的⼦弹。2.栈的⼊⼝、出⼝的都是栈的顶端位置。

    2022年7月7日
    19
  • oracle数据库超大表名更改,oracle如何修改表名_数据库,oracle,修改表名[通俗易懂]

    oracle数据库超大表名更改,oracle如何修改表名_数据库,oracle,修改表名[通俗易懂]Oracle建表语句是什么_数据库Oracle建表语句是CREATETABLEtablename(column_namedatatype)。其中tablename是要创建的表名,column_name是字段名,datatype是字段类型。oracle如何修改表名方式一altertableold_table_namerenametonew_table_name;这是最简单的(个人认…

    2022年5月16日
    38
  • 利用Python+阿里云实现DDNS(动态域名解析)

    利用Python+阿里云实现DDNS(动态域名解析)引子我想大家应该都很熟悉DNS了,这回在DNS前面加了一个D又变成了什么呢?这个D就是Dynamic(动态),也就是说,按照传统,一个域名所对应的IP地址应该是定死的,而使用了DDNS后,域名所对应的IP是可以动态变化的。那这个有什么用呢?比如,在家里的路由器上连着一个raspberrypi(树莓派),上面跑着几个网站,我应该如和在外网环境下访问网站、登陆树莓派的SSH呢?还有,家里…

    2022年6月8日
    28
  • Redis-GEO

    Redis-GEO

    2021年11月3日
    48

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号